Description
Affinity Water is seeking to procure a supplier to deliver the migration of its existing Electric Vehicle (EV) charging back-office platform together with the installation, operation, maintenance, and ongoing management of EV charging infrastructure across its operational sites.<br /><br />As part of its commitment to fleet electrification, sustainability objectives, and the transition to a low-carbon transport network, Affinity Water requires a robust, scalable, and future-proof EV charging solution. The proposed contract will support the continued expansion of EV charging capability whilst ensuring reliable charging services for operational vehicles, employees, and other authorised users.
